
The next time you have nothing to do, make puppets out of standard, letter-size envelopes. You can make your puppets look just like everyone in your own family. With a little imagination and a lot of creativity, you can also put on a spectacular puppet show for your whole family too.
Craft Difficulty Rating: Easy
You Will Need:
Large letter envelopes (#10)
Scissors
Construction paper, assorted colors
Yarn
Markers
Glue
Instructions:
One envelope makes two puppets, so gather as many envelopes as you need to make your entire family.
Seal the envelopes shut. Cut the envelopes in half vertically.
Cut out round shapes for faces, various shapes for clothes, and stick shapes for arms and legs for each member of your family. Remember that parents should be bigger than the kids. I made my adult heads come off the envelope edges.
Glue the pieces to the envelopes, on the flat side, not the side with the flap stuck down. Make sure you glue so the heads of the puppets are at the closed end of the envelope. Your hands will slide into the openings at the bottom.
Add yarn for hair. Use markers to draw faces.
To use, stick your whole hand into the opening at the bottom of the envelopes and put on a puppet show.
